Monday, July 1, 2024
Coding

Is Khan Academy Suitable for Adult Coding Beginners?

Last Updated on January 27, 2024

Introduction

Let’s explore Is Khan Academy Suitable for Adult Coding Beginners?

Khan Academy is an online learning platform that offers free educational resources in various subjects including coding.

Adult coding beginners, who are individuals with little to no experience in programming, can benefit from using Khan Academy as a learning tool.

With Khan Academy, adult coding beginners can access structured lessons that teach programming concepts step by step.

The platform offers interactive exercises that allow learners to practice their coding skills in a hands-on manner.

This practical approach helps beginners grasp coding concepts more effectively.

One of the key advantages of using Khan Academy is its supportive community.

Learners can join discussion forums, participate in coding challenges, and connect with fellow learners and experienced programmers.

This sense of community fosters a collaborative learning environment where beginners can seek help and guidance from others.

Considering the suitability of Khan Academy for adult coding beginners, its user-friendly interface and clear explanations make it accessible to learners with no prior coding experience.

The platform also offers a wide range of coding courses, from the basics of HTML and CSS to more advanced topics like JavaScript and Python.

This diversity allows learners to progress at their own pace and choose courses that match their interests and goals.

In short, Khan Academy is a suitable learning platform for adult coding beginners.

Its structured lessons, practical exercises, and supportive community make it an ideal choice for individuals looking to start their coding journey.

With Khan Academy, adult learners can acquire coding skills and gain confidence in their ability to program.

Overview of Khan Academy

History and Background

Khan Academy was founded by Salman Khan in 2006 as a non-profit educational organization.

Salman Khan initially created instructional videos to help his younger relatives with math.

Seeing the positive impact, he decided to make the videos available to a wider audience.

In the early years, Khan Academy primarily focused on providing math lessons and exercises.

However, over time, it expanded its offerings to include various subjects, including coding.

Today, Khan Academy is a renowned online learning platform trusted by millions of learners worldwide.

Mission and Goals

The mission of Khan Academy is to provide a free, world-class education for anyone, anywhere.

It aims to empower learners with knowledge and skills to unlock their full potential.

One of Khan Academy’s goals is to make learning accessible and engaging for people of all ages.

Through their interactive lessons and practice exercises, they strive to foster a love for learning.

Khan Academy also believes in personalized learning, allowing individuals to learn at their own pace.

Features and Resources Offered

Khan Academy offers a comprehensive coding curriculum suitable for adult beginners.

The curriculum covers various programming languages, such as JavaScript, Python, and SQL.

Learners can start with basic concepts and gradually progress to more advanced topics.

The coding lessons on Khan Academy are interactive and include both tutorials and coding challenges.

There are also opportunities for learners to collaborate and share their projects with the community.

In addition to coding lessons, Khan Academy provides resources like video explanations and articles.

Learners can access the platform anytime, anywhere, making it convenient for busy adults.

In fact, Khan Academy is undoubtedly suitable for adult coding beginners.

With its rich history, mission for accessibility, and extensive features and resources,

Khan Academy provides an effective and flexible learning environment for adults who want to venture into coding.

Whether you’re a complete novice or have some programming experience, Khan Academy can help you acquire coding skills and unleash your potential.

Read: Making the Most of Khan Academy’s Coding Challenges

Advantages of Khan Academy for Adult Coding Beginners

Free access to coding courses

One of the biggest advantages of Khan Academy for adult coding beginners is that it offers free access to coding courses.

This means that anyone can start learning how to code without having to pay for expensive classes or courses.

Self-paced learning

Khan Academy provides a self-paced learning environment for adult coding beginners. This means learners can go at their own pace and learn at a speed that suits them.

They can review concepts as many times as needed and move on once they feel comfortable.

Wide range of topics covered

Khan Academy covers a wide range of coding topics, making it suitable for adult beginners who want to explore different areas of coding.

From basic programming concepts to more advanced topics, there is something for everyone.

Interactive programming exercises

One of the key advantages of Khan Academy for adult coding beginners is the availability of interactive programming exercises.

These exercises allow learners to practice their coding skills in a hands-on way, reinforcing the concepts they have learned.

Supportive community and forums

Khan Academy has a supportive community and forums where adult coding beginners can connect with other learners.

They can ask questions, seek guidance, and share their progress. This sense of community can be motivating and provide additional support in the learning journey.

Overall, Khan Academy offers several advantages for adult coding beginners.

From providing free access to coding courses to offering a supportive community and interactive exercises, it is a valuable resource for those looking to start their coding journey.

Its self-paced learning environment and wide range of topics make it suitable for learners with different goals and interests.

Whether someone wants to learn coding as a hobby or pursue a career in the field, Khan Academy can be a great starting point.

Read: Supplementing College Coding Courses with Khan Academy

Limitations of Khan Academy for Adult Coding Beginners

Lack of comprehensive curriculum

  1. Khan Academy’s coding curriculum may not cover all aspects of programming languages.

  2. It could lack in-depth lessons on advanced topics like data structures or algorithms.

  3. Learners might need to supplement their learning with additional resources to gain a broader understanding.

  4. The curriculum might not be sufficient for those seeking a comprehensive coding education.

  5. Users might feel the need to explore other platforms to fill in the gaps in their knowledge.

Limited in-depth programming knowledge

  1. Khan Academy’s coding courses often focus on the basics of coding, catering to beginners.

  2. The platform might not offer advanced lessons or techniques required for complex coding projects.

  3. Adult beginners looking for more advanced programming skills might find Khan Academy lacking in that aspect.

  4. Users might need to look for more specialized platforms or courses to enhance their programming proficiency.

Focus on basic coding concepts

  1. Khan Academy primarily emphasizes foundational coding concepts, making it suitable for beginners.

  2. The platform might not provide in-depth coverage of specific programming languages or frameworks.

  3. Users with a goal to specialize in a particular technology or language may need a more specialized platform.

  4. Those seeking more comprehensive knowledge on specific languages might feel limited by Khan Academy’s approach.

Limited career-focused resources or guidance

  1. Khan Academy primarily focuses on coding education rather than offering career-oriented resources.

  2. Adult beginners who aim to transition into programming careers may require additional guidance.

  3. The platform might not provide comprehensive information on job prospects, interview preparation, or building a portfolio.

  4. Users might need to seek career-focused resources elsewhere to maximize their potential for professional growth.

In essence, while Khan Academy is a valuable resource for adult coding beginners, it has some limitations.

The lack of a comprehensive curriculum and limited in-depth programming knowledge might hinder learners seeking advanced skills.

Additionally, the platform’s focus on basic concepts and the absence of career-focused resources or guidance could be inadequate for those aiming to pursue programming as a profession.

Nevertheless, Khan Academy can still serve as a useful starting point for adults looking to dive into coding, offering a foundation to build upon through the utilization of additional resources.

Read: High School Coding: Is Khan Academy Enough?

Is Khan Academy Suitable for Adult Coding Beginners?

Success stories and testimonials from adult coding beginners on Khan Academy

Examples of adult learners who achieved coding proficiency through Khan Academy

John, a 40-year-old accountant, started learning coding on Khan Academy as a hobby. Within a year, he developed his own mobile app and secured a job in the tech industry.

Sarah, a stay-at-home mom in her late 30s, decided to embark on a career change. She used Khan Academy’s coding courses, and within six months, she landed a job as a front-end developer.

Testimonials about the effectiveness of Khan Academy’s coding courses

  1. “I had zero coding experience when I started on Khan Academy. The lessons were well-structured and easy to understand, and now I work as a software engineer.” – Mark, 28

  2. “Khan Academy made coding accessible for me as an adult learner. The interactive exercises and projects helped me grasp complex concepts.” – Emily, 33

  3. “I appreciated that Khan Academy emphasized problem-solving skills in their coding courses. It prepared me well for real-world programming challenges.” – David, 42

The supportive community and learning environment on Khan Academy

  1. Many adult learners highlighted the supportive community on Khan Academy’s coding platform. They found peers who shared their struggles and provided helpful insights.

  2. The feedback system on Khan Academy allowed learners to submit their code for review and receive constructive comments from mentors and fellow learners.

  3. Adult beginners on Khan Academy appreciated the flexibility of learning at their own pace and accessing the platform anytime, as it suited their busy schedules.

Overcoming the challenges of learning coding as an adult

  1. Adult learners on Khan Academy emphasized the initial intimidation they felt when starting coding. However, the platform’s beginner-friendly approach made the learning process less overwhelming.

  2. The step-by-step guidance and clear explanations on Khan Academy helped adult beginners grasp programming concepts gradually, overcoming any technical roadblocks they encountered.

  3. Many adult learners shared that the satisfaction of mastering coding skills on Khan Academy motivated them to pursue further education or even switch careers.

Transforming personal and professional lives through coding education

  1. Adult learners shared how learning coding on Khan Academy opened doors to new opportunities and expanded their skill set, leading to exciting career prospects.

  2. Some adult learners developed websites or apps that directly benefited their existing careers, such as creating productivity tools or customized dashboards for their industries.

  3. Coding education on Khan Academy empowered adult learners to think creatively and problem-solve in various domains, offering a sense of personal fulfillment and intellectual growth.

In general, Khan Academy’s coding courses have proven to be suitable and effective for adult beginners.

The success stories and testimonials from adult learners highlight the accessibility, supportive community, and practical application of skills gained through the platform.

Whether individuals seek a career change, new hobby, or personal growth, Khan Academy offers a comprehensive learning experience for adult coding beginners.

Read: 10 Mistakes to Avoid When Coding Your First Website

Comparison with other platforms suitable for adult coding beginners

When it comes to learning coding as an adult beginner, there are several alternative platforms to consider alongside Khan Academy.

These platforms offer different features and advantages that may suit different learning styles and goals.

Brief overview of alternative coding learning platforms

  1. Coursera: Coursera is an online learning platform that partners with top universities and industry experts to offer a wide variety of coding courses. The platform provides a structured approach to learning with video lectures, quizzes, and assignments.

  2. Udemy: Udemy is a popular online learning platform that hosts thousands of coding courses. The platform offers both beginner-friendly courses and more advanced topics, allowing learners to choose based on their current skill level and interests.

  3. edX: edX is an online education platform that offers coding courses from renowned universities, including Harvard and MIT. The platform provides a mix of free and paid courses, making it accessible to learners with different budgets.

  4. Codecademy: Codecademy focuses on interactive coding lessons, emphasizing a hands-on approach to learning. The platform offers courses on various programming languages and provides a free plan for learners to get started.

  5. FreeCodeCamp: FreeCodeCamp is a non-profit organization that offers a comprehensive coding curriculum. The platform includes interactive lessons, coding challenges, and real-world projects to help learners apply their skills in practical scenarios.

Unique features or advantages of other platforms

  1. Coursera: In addition to individual courses, Coursera offers specialization tracks for focused learning. Learners who complete a specialization earn a certificate to showcase their skills to potential employers.

  2. Udemy: Udemy provides lifetime access to purchased courses, allowing learners to revisit the material as needed. The platform frequently offers discounted prices, making it an affordable option for learners on a budget.

  3. edX: With a mix of free and paid courses, edX provides a flexible learning environment. Learners can explore a variety of coding topics without committing to a paid program.

  4. Codecademy: Codecademy covers an extensive range of programming languages, making it suitable for learners interested in specific languages or technologies. The free plan allows learners to get started without any financial commitment.

  5. FreeCodeCamp: Apart from the curriculum, FreeCodeCamp incorporates an online community where learners can engage in coding discussions, seek help, and network with other developers.

While Khan Academy is a valuable learning platform, considering alternative options can help adult coding beginners find the most suitable learning experience for their needs and goals.

Whether it’s the structured approach of Coursera, the interactive lessons of Codecademy, or the real-world projects of FreeCodeCamp, each platform brings its own unique advantages to the table.

Gain More Insights: Coding for Kids vs. Programming: What Parents Need to Know

Conclusion

After evaluating Khan Academy’s coding courses, it is clear that it is a valuable resource for adult beginners.

The platform provides a comprehensive introduction to coding through its interactive lessons and exercises.

Khan Academy is ideal for adults who prefer self-paced learning and need flexibility in their schedules. It is also suitable for individuals who want a structured curriculum to guide their coding journey.

In addition to Khan Academy, other resources that adult coding beginners may find useful are Codecademy, Coursera, and FreeCodeCamp.

These platforms offer a wide range of coding courses and provide additional support through forums and communities.

In summary, Khan Academy is an excellent choice for adult coding beginners.

Its interactive and structured approach, combined with the flexibility it offers, make it an ideal resource to kickstart their coding journey.

However, it is always recommended to explore additional resources and platforms to enhance learning and gain a comprehensive understanding of coding concepts.

Leave a Reply

Your email address will not be published. Required fields are marked *